After 10-year Hiatus, Continental OTR Returns to Americas with Commercial Specialty Tires

Off The Road division reenters the OTR/earthmover segment of Commercial Specialty Tires for the U.S., Canada, Mexio, Brazil and Andean markets

Continental celebrates the return of the Off The Road (OTR) sales and product lines to the Americas markets beginning in August 2016. This will be the first time Continental has entered the Americas OTR markets in 10 years. Continental will reenter the OTR/earthmover segment of Commercial Specialty Tires in the Americas markets, including the U.S., Canada, and Mexico, as well as Brazil and the Andean markets.

The decision to reenter the markets after the long hiatus was based upon several factors, including dealer enthusiasm for Continental products. “From a tire dealer’s perspective Continental is a great partner,” said Dan Rice, President of Piedmont Truck Tires, a longstanding Continental truck tire seller founded in 1978, with nine locations located in and around the Carolinas. “Continental has trouble-free products at fair prices that allow the dealer to make money and still offer a great value to the customer. We’re all very excited to see them bring OTR back into the mix."

The OTR/earthmover product segment is part of a rapidly evolving business unit at Continental, Commercial Specialty Tires (CST). The addition of the OTR segment will increase the reputation CST has as a supplier of material-handing tires, including forklift, airport, port and container handling segments. Continental is planning to roll out with four sizes initially and intends to add to the product portfolio over the coming months and into 2017.

To celebrate the reentry into the Americas market, the Off The Road team hosted an employee event at the Continental U.S. headquarters in Fort Mill, SC, on August 2. Activities included a cookout, a Caterpillar 980 loader on display, an OTR tire service truck and a formal update on the new direction of the CST business unit.

“This is a tremendous occasion not just for us, but for all Continental employees," said Federico Jiminez, CST Manager for the Americas. “We are entering the very robust market after a decade and we are in a position to do truly great things for our customers across the Americas. Everyone has worked hard to make this day a reality, it really deserves a celebration."
